Geophysics and basin analysis 703


 
Module code GLY 703
Qualification Postgraduate
Faculty Faculty of Natural and Agricultural Sciences
Module content

Physical properties of rocks and minerals: porosity and permeability; density; magnetic properties; natural radioactivity; elastic properties; seismic wave attenuation; thermal properties; electrical properties. Basic principles and applications of various geophysical techniques: gravity, magnetic, resistivity, electromagnetic, seismic and radiometric techniques. Principles of basin analysis; controls on sea level change; subsurface analytical methods; basin mapping methods; subsidence analysis (decompaction and sediment loading, subsidence curves); sequence stratigraphy; sedimentation systems in different basin types; Precambrian basins.
